Hopefully I have pasted the error message which I get when trying to
install Fenrir on Linux Mint 19.3 and it may be also affecting
installing it on Ubuntu and other distros other than Slint.
michael@michael-HP-Pavilion-Notebook:~$ pip3 install fenrir-screenreader
Collecting fenrir-screenreader
Using cached
https://files.pythonhosted.org/packages/b0/cf/4798d41f159a4dced0aa48391ca3e5fb70ecbb42ac2fad7be7141230b29b/fenrir-screenreader-1.9.6.post1.tar.gz
Complete output from command python setup.py egg_info:
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"<string>", line 1, in <module>
ModuleNotFoundError: No module named 'setuptools'
----------------------------------------
Command "python setup.py egg_info" failed with error code 1 in
/tmp/pip-build-eadb1z00/fenrir-screenreader/
michael@michael-HP-Pavilion-Notebook:~$
